  • ‪@ToyotaNZ‬ has switched to hydrogen power for their ‪@fieldays_NZ‬ stand this year - using a commercially available generator that includes fuel cells from the Toyota Mirai and Americas Cup chase boats.

      Except 95 plus percent of Hydrogen is creating using processes like steam reforming of methane, net result is more emissions than just burning the methane. Only upside is you are moving the health impacts of burning fossil fuel somewhere else. If you are interested the hydrogenscience coalition provide a great breakdown of where hydrogen does and doesn't make sense according to physics and economics, spoiler -power generation and transport don't.
